
(Lube-Tech), Golden Valley, MN, decided to create special motor oil packaging to commemorate Polaris’ 50th anniversary, they turned to Berlin Packaging, a supplier of plastic, glass, and metal containers and closures, and Berlin’s design division, Studio One Eleven, for help.
Working in collaboration to develop design ideas, a team of representatives from Polaris, Lube-Tech, and Berlin’s Studio One Eleven opted for blow-molded, pearlescent gold, high-density polyethylene (HDPE), 32-oz containers shaped like ATVs (all-terrain vehicles) and snowmobiles, coinciding with Polaris’ release of special 50th anniversary limited-edition ATV and snowmobile models.
Blow molding of these uniquely shaped containers presented some special challenges, especially in terms of maintaining proper wall thickness at the corners and curves of the intricate container shapes. But Studio One Eleven’s designers and Berlin Packaging’s manufacturing engineers were able to work out the structural design and production procedures within weeks, meeting the Polaris deadline. The containers also feature embossing of the Polaris starburst logo and a proclamation of “50 Years” on the necks and bodies.
